jQuery 提供了许多用于 DOM 文档操作的方法,这些方法可以用于 XML 文档和 HTML 文档,但是 `html()` 方法除外。下面是一些常用的 jQuery 文档操作方法:
1. `addClass()`:向匹配的元素添加指定的类名。
2. `appendTo()`:在匹配的元素之后插入内容。
3. `append()`:向匹配元素集合中的每个元素结尾插入由参数指定的内容。
4. `prependTo()`:向目标结尾插入匹配元素集合中的每个元素。
5. `attr()`:设置或返回匹配元素的属性和值。
6. `before()`:在每个匹配的元素之前插入内容。
7. `clone()`:创建匹配元素集合的副本。
8. `remove()`:从 DOM 中移除匹配元素集合。
9. `removeAttr()`:删除匹配的元素集合中所有的子节点。
10. `hasClass()`:检查匹配的元素是否拥有指定的类。
11. `html()`:设置或返回匹配的元素集合中的 HTML 内容。
12. `insertAfter()`:把匹配的元素插入到另一个指定的元素集合的后面。
13. `insertBefore()`:把匹配的元素插入到另一个指定的元素集合的前面。
14. `prepend()`:向匹配元素集合中的每个元素开头插入由参数指定的内容。
15. `prependTo()`:向目标开头插入匹配元素集合中的每个元素。
16. `replaceWith()`:向匹配元素集合中的每个元素开头插入由参数指定的内容。
17. `after()`:向目标开头插入匹配元素集合中的每个元素。
18. `remove()`:移除所有匹配的元素。
19. `removeAttr()`:从所有匹配的元素中移除指定的属性。
20. `removeClass()`:从所有匹配的元素中删除全部或者指定的类。
21. `replaceAll()`:用匹配的元素替换所有匹配到的元素。
22. `text()`:用新内容替换匹配的元素。
23. `val()`:设置或返回匹配元素的值。
24. `addClass()`:从匹配的元素中添加或删除一个类。
25. `wrap()`:移除并替换指定元素的父元素。
26. `css()`:设置或返回匹配元素的值。
27. `wrapAll()`、`wrapInner()`、`wrapWith()`:把匹配的元素用指定的内容或元素包裹起来。
28. `contents()`、`filter()`、`find()`、`not()``:`将每一个匹配的元素的子内容用指定的内容或元素包裹起来。